Command execution via uploaded nmap script
Published May 7, 2020 · Updated Nov 3, 2025
OS command injection in IBM Data Risk Manager 2.0.1 through 2.0.4 allows remote authenticated users to execute arbitrary commands. The nmap scan API passes an attacker-controlled ipAddress value to nmap, allowing a previously uploaded NSE script to be selected with --script and executed. Administrative authentication and patch-file upload access are required; successful exploitation runs commands as the appliance server account.
